for the impatient guys, I give you myt way to do it... but i think there is many way to do it...
Importation:
1 - Before to import the face file I copy in a new txt file only the coordinate of the head (lines of the Object 1)
2 - I import this new file head_line.txt into Rhino3D ("csv" file, option separator "comma")
move all the vertex you want...
Exportation:
1 - In Rhino 3D,
- I export the shape with "save as" and as "Object Properties (*.csv)" file and not !!! "Point File (*.csv)
- Check only the 2 options "Object ID" and "Object description"
- import this new "csv" file into "Microsoft Excel"
2 - In Excel,
- select all and you must sort the document by "column B" in "increas" order (to retrieve the right order of the line).
- Delete column B et C
- copy the "$" character in the first 520 line of "Column A".
- Save the file.
3 - In notepadex,
- first rename the "csv" file into "txt" file
- open it and use the replace function to replace:
--> "," by ", "
--> ";" by "" (nothing)
--> "$" by 2 Tabulation
- save the new file
- select all and copy it in place of the coordinate of the initial file.
make you rav file, install it, and test it.
